How much is the rent in Dubai?

2 min read

This is a common question asked by many ex-pats who are considering moving to Dubai. Rent in Dubai can vary greatly depending on the location, size, and type of accommodation you choose. Generally speaking, it is more expensive to rent in popular areas such as Downtown Dubai or Jumeirah Beach Residence (JBR). For example, a one-bedroom apartment in JBR may cost around AED 80,000 per year while an equivalent property in Deira would be closer to AED 50,000 per year.

The amount of rental deposit required also varies depending on the landlord’s requirements. It could range from three months' rent for unfurnished apartments up to six months' rent for furnished properties.
